Hierarchical Augmentation and Distillation for Class Incremental Audio-Visual Video Recognition
April 12, 2024, 4:46 a.m. | Yukun Zuo, Hantao Yao, Liansheng Zhuang, Changsheng Xu
cs.CV updates on arXiv.org arxiv.org
Abstract: Audio-visual video recognition (AVVR) aims to integrate audio and visual clues to categorize videos accurately. While existing methods train AVVR models using provided datasets and achieve satisfactory results, they struggle to retain historical class knowledge when confronted with new classes in real-world situations. Currently, there are no dedicated methods for addressing this problem, so this paper concentrates on exploring Class Incremental Audio-Visual Video Recognition (CIAVVR).
